Pharmacist Home Infusion Fulltime

Position highlights:

Nebraska Medicine is now taking applications for a selfmotivated individual to join our team of Home Infusion pharmacists. This position works at our Home Infusion Clinic for Nebraska Medicine and the clinic is located at approx.125th and West Center.

Home infusion or infusion experience preferred as well as familiarity with hospital EMR and pharmacy applications.

The team seeks a candidate who can effectively communicate with hospital staff and patients. Additionally basic computer skills and proficiency with typical office equipment are required

We partner with our physicians nurses and other hospital staff to provide the best Serious Medicine and Extraordinary Care available in the region. We are excited to have Forbes Magazine recognize us in their list of Americas Top Employers and the Best Employer in Nebraska. Come join us!!

Shift:

  • Fulltime 1.0 FTE) position

  • Monday Friday from 8:30AM5:00PM / 9:00AM5:30PM

  • On Call Required / No weekends

  • Location: West Omaha

Home Infusion Pharmacist Description:

Provide the highest quality patient care. Supervise pharmacy services in assigned patient care area and ensure all medication related patient and care provider needs are met. Work proactively as a member of a team(s) to ensure the provision of optimal pharmaceutical care. Demonstrate a dedication to continual and constant quality improvement.
